Which group of features best describes an irregular galaxy?

a) Spiral arms and central bulge
b) Distinct, symmetrical structure
c) No specific shape or structure
d) Elliptical shape with no spiral arms

Final answer:

Irregular galaxies do not have a specific shape or structure. They often appear disorganized and have lower masses and luminosities compared to spiral galaxies. Irregular galaxies frequently undergo intense star formation activity.

Step-by-step explanation:

Irregular galaxies are a group of galaxies that do not have a specific shape or structure. They often appear disorganized and can vary in size, mass, and luminosity. Irregular galaxies are characterized by their lower masses and luminosities compared to spiral galaxies, and they frequently undergo intense star formation activity, containing both young population I stars and old population II stars.
